Police Arrest, Detain Sacked DSS DG Lawal Daura

A combined team of the Police and the Special Anti-Robbery Squad (SARS) have arrested and detained the sacked Director-General of the Department of State Services (DSS), Lawal Daura.
Insiders report that Daura was arrested just shortly after he was sacked by the Acting President, Professor Yemi Osinbajo for “breaching national security.”
Osinbajo had earlier on Tuesday announced the sack of Daura via a statement by his media aide, Laolu Akande, without stating the reason.
It was gathered that the sack was announced while Daura was meeting with the Acting President.
Osinbajo had summoned Daura alongside Ibrahim Idris, Inspector-General of Police (IGP) over the siege laid to the national assembly earlier in the day.
The two security chiefs arrived Aso Rock at different times. While Idris got to the presidential villa at 12;35pm, Daura got there at 1:15p.m.
After briefing Osinbajo, the former DSS DG was whisked away.
Meanwhile, operatives of the DSS have left the national assembly, after a siege which lasted over seven hours, shortly after Osinbajo fired Daura.
